Automating Client Interactions with Forms and Tools

Your website doesn’t just passively display information; it can actively engage with customers through automation. Think about incorporating tools that allow clients to take the next step in their journey, such as:

Contact forms – Let potential clients request a consultation or ask questions instantly.

Booking systems – Allow customers to schedule appointments directly through your website, even when you’re not available.

Service calculators – Help clients get an instant estimate based on their needs, giving them the information they need to move forward.

These automated features reduce the need for manual follow-up and provide clients with immediate responses, improving their overall experience.

Building Relationships with Live Chat and Chatbots

Engagement doesn’t stop after office hours. With live chat features or chatbots, you can offer immediate responses to common questions, even when your team isn’t available. Chatbots can guide users through your services, help them find information quickly, and even capture leads by collecting contact information for follow-up.

This creates a sense of availability and responsiveness that clients appreciate, even if they’re browsing your site late at night.

Providing Resources and Support, Anytime

For businesses that provide products or services that require support, having a website stocked with resources—like troubleshooting guides, user manuals, or instructional videos—can be a game changer. Clients can access the help they need at any hour, solving their issues without having to contact your support team directly.

By offering these resources online, you’re not only providing added value but also freeing up your customer service team from handling simple, repetitive inquiries.
